How We Picked the Best Deep Wave Hair Waver

We focused on the features that matter most in a Deep Wave Hair Waver: barrel design, heat consistency, temperature range, ease of use, and how well the tool supports smooth, long-lasting waves. We also looked for helpful extras such as fast heat-up, dual voltage, memory functions, and ceramic or titanium finishes that can improve styling results.

Quick Comparison

Think in terms of your styling goal. Triple-barrel models usually create the most uniform, salon-style waves. Double-barrel designs can feel easier to maneuver and may be a better fit for shorter hair or more relaxed texture. Adjustable heat settings matter if you have fine, color-treated, or damaged hair, while higher heat and titanium construction can be appealing for thick or coarse hair that resists styling.

Key Buying Factors for Deep Wave Hair Waver

Barrel Type and Wave Depth

Barrel width and shape determine how bold the waves look. Larger barrels create softer, looser bends, while tighter or more defined barrel patterns give a more dramatic deep-wave finish. If you want versatile styling, look for models that can produce either beachy movement or a stronger crimped effect.

Heat Settings and Hair Type

Choose a Deep Wave Hair Waver with adjustable temperature control if you are unsure about your hair’s heat tolerance. Lower settings are better for fine or fragile hair, while thicker hair usually benefits from higher maximum temperatures for better hold.

Plate Material

Ceramic tools can help distribute heat more evenly and may be easier on hair, especially for everyday use. Titanium often heats faster and can be a strong choice for durable, efficient styling. Tourmaline and ionic features may help reduce frizz and boost shine.

Convenience Features

Details like auto shutoff, swivel cords, fast heat-up, memory timers, and dual voltage can make a real difference if you style often or travel with your tool.

Who Should Buy Which Deep Wave Hair Waver?

If you want the simplest path to polished waves, choose a triple-barrel waver with multiple heat settings. If you prefer more control or have shorter hair, a double-barrel design may be easier to handle. For thick or stubborn hair, prioritize stronger heat output and titanium or advanced ceramic construction. If you travel, look for dual voltage and a compact, lightweight design.

In short, the best choice depends on your hair type, how defined you want the waves to be, and how much control you want over heat and styling time.
